| 3.5 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 8/10 | 4/5 | 7/10 | 3/5 | 13/20 | Nov 1, 2008 Clear, warm orange-golden hue with thick creamy head. Aromas include ginger, lemon-lime, juniper. Gin and tonic aromas. Some sourness in the fore-nose not unlike the way sour candy smells. Not a bretty beer. Very high, spritzy carbonation. Candy-like flavors (SweetTarts) with lots of citrus, orange, lemon, lime. Tartness is all in the front and not the finish. Has a summery quality. Not a whole lot of sourness. Not a whole lot of depth either. Pleasant and refreshing but not mind-blowing. vyvvy (2068), Hazelwood, Missouri, USA
